Copyright © 2024 chelsea.yabsta.co.uk All Right Reserved
powered by
265 Kings Rd. Kingston upon Thames, Greater London, United Kingdom, KT2 5JH
332a Ladbroke Grove Kensington, London, United Kingdom, W10 5AH
11 Woodcock Hill Harrow, Greater London, United Kingdom, HA3 0XP
45-51 Church St. Croydon, Greater London, United Kingdom, CR9 1QO
9 Carnaby St. Westminster Abbey, London, United Kingdom, W1F 9PE
72 Commercial St. Tower Hamlets, London, United Kingdom, E1 6LT
Unit 1 88-104 Powis St. Woolwich, London, United Kingdom, SE18 6LQ
Flat 142, Ashford Court, Ashford Rd. Brent, Greater London, United Kingdom, NW2 6BT
6 King St. Greater London, United Kingdom, TW9 1ND
55 Monmouth St. Covent Garden, London, United Kingdom, WC2H 9DG